Trying JIPINHE scones for the first time

We were walking around last week at Mid Valley mall, Kuala Lumpur to find small snacks for take-away as earlier on when we were having lunch at Nyonya Colors, the youngest son only got to eat some kuih and few mouthful of soft-boiled eggs. Husband asked whether would he be interested in scones. I was thinking of the usual teatime scones whereby we eat with cream and raspberry jam, but husband said this one was special. He brought us there.

JIPINHE SCONES

Reading the name of the shop, I straight away know this is Chiense snack. It already sounded special to me and usually I wanted to know what was the meaning of the name.
JI = 吉= lucky
PIN = 品 = tasty/delicacies
HE = 合 = combined

So, I guessed this is lucky combined with tasty food. A good combo, right?

Let's see the menu.

They have classic noodles, highly recommended by the person at the counter, saying their noodle was freshly made, handmade too. But I told him, I wanted a snack, easier for packing and taking away. So he knew I was looking at the scones.

Their scones were also freshly madr dough daily, a popular traditional Chinese handmade street snack. I asked him what were the non-spicy ones. He said I could choose wither New Orlean Chicken or Savoury Shrimp and Chicken. I did not know how they tasted so I bought both.

While waiting for my snacks, I took interest at the workers working behind. Geared up my courage to lift up my hands to take pictures of them too. Once they noticed I wanted to take photos, they looked away. Lol.

He was kneading the dough and then flattered it to fill up the filling.

She was helping with the ingredients as well as preparing the noodles.

The oven where they baked the scones.

I also went and look at the customers eating there to see their reactions. Most of them ordered the noodles and one of then was fanning herself and kept saying "too spicy". I guessed she took the spicy noodle.

My scones were ready!

Super duper fragrant. I almost wanted to bite it while still hot. But I wanted to save them for my son.

The packaging looked simple and nice. Just the correct one for on-the-go snacks. I couldn't wait to try when reached home.

Upon reaching home, I took them out and place on the plate. The scones were actually huge. Each around 10-12cm diameter. Cut them into halves for easier biting.

You could tell from the photos that the scones dough were really well done. Crispy on the outside and soft on the inside. A nice combination with the meat filling. Superb idea of making this Chinese scones. Super generous with the meat fillings too.

Overall, we reallyyyy loved the New Orleans chicken. It was sweet sauce based kind of braised chicken, so the chicken bites were soft and juicy. The Savoury Shrimp and Chicken one was abit dry and the chicken and shrimp looked like grilled or roasted type, not much sauce. So ended up, my youngest son finished the whole New Orleans one and I ate the other one shared with my husband. I would definitely visit again to try their noodles.
